Why "Still Mine | The Awakening"?
Many people spend years feeling misunderstood, overlooked, or disconnected from their authentic selves.
Still Mine reminds us that our identity, voice, strengths, purpose, and future remain our own regardless of diagnosis, age, life experiences, or challenges.
The Awakening represents the discovery of possibilities, gifts, talents, and personal power that may have been hidden beneath misunderstanding, masking, self-doubt, or societal expectations.
This is not a traditional support group.
It is a Connection Circle focused on:
-
Self-discovery
-
Neurodivergent affirmation
-
Community building
-
Personal growth
-
Education
-
Empowerment

Meet the Facilitator
Esther Easter
Esther Easter is an educator, wellness advocate, author, speaker, and neurodiversity advocate dedicated to helping individuals discover their strengths and live authentically.
As a neurodivergent Black Woman, Esther understands the challenges many individuals face when they feel different, misunderstood, or unseen. Her work focuses on promoting understanding, acceptance, and empowerment through education, storytelling, wellness initiatives, and community engagement.
Esther is the founder of Wake Up To Wellness Today (WUTWT), a platform dedicated to mental, physical, spiritual, and nutritional wellness. She is also the creator of The Spectrum Squad Adventures, a series designed to increase understanding of neurodivergence and autism.
Through Still Mine | The Awakening, Esther hopes to create a community where individuals can discover that they are not broken, they are not alone, and their future remains full of possibility.
